CM2 6GQ lies on Webb Close in Springfield, Chelmsford. CM2 6GQ is located in the Chelmer Village and Beaulieu Park electoral ward, within the local authority district of Chelmsford and the English Parliamentary constituency of Chelmsford.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Mid and South Essex ICB - 06Q and the police force is Essex. This postcode has been in use since December 2001.
